General Scheme of the Health (Termination of Pregnancy Services (Safe Access Zones)) Bill 2022: An Garda Síochána

Photo of Neasa HouriganNeasa Hourigan (Dublin Central, Green Party) | Oireachtas source

I completely agree, but the point I am making is that, in some ways, polling stations are polling stations only once every three or four years and people would be less expected to understand the parameters in that regard, whereas healthcare facilities are here to stay and are, mostly, permanently open. Therefore, as for the expectation that the small number of people who participate in these protests would be aware of where the 100 m limit is, it is more realistic to expect that they would understand the law, if Ms McMahon is saying people understand the polling station law. Is that fair to say? The general public understands the 50 m limit around polling stations. Is that so?
